Conversion Formula for Microjoule to Megaelectron Volt
The formula of conversion of Microjoule to Megaelectron Volt is very simple. To convert Microjoule to Megaelectron Volt, we can use this simple formula:
1 Microjoule = 6,241,495.961752112 Megaelectron Volt
1 Megaelectron Volt = 0.0000001602 Microjoule
One Microjoule is equal to 6,241,495.961752112 Megaelectron Volt. So, we need to multiply the number of Microjoule by 6,241,495.961752112 to get the no of Megaelectron Volt. This formula helps when we need to change the measurements from Microjoule to Megaelectron Volt

Details for Microjoule (Microscale Energy)
Introduction : One microjoule equals one-millionth of a joule and is used for extremely small-scale energy measurements, including semiconductor technology, nanotechnology, and microelectromechanical systems (MEMS).
History & Origin : Became important with the development of low-energy electronics and precision instruments. The microjoule allows scientists to express energy consumption at the tiniest operational levels.
Current Use : Critical in electronics, where circuits operate with minuscule energy, and in nanotech research. Useful for evaluating low-power computing devices, energy harvesting systems, and sensor design.
Details for Megaelectron-Volt
Introduction : One megaelectron-volt is equal to one million electron-volts. It is critical in nuclear physics, especially for describing energies of radioactive decay and particle collisions.
History & Origin : Developed as particle accelerators and nuclear reactors reached MeV ranges in the 20th century. It became standard for describing atomic nucleus-level energies.
Current Use : Used to describe energy levels of gamma rays, nuclear transitions, and high-energy particle interactions in colliders.
